White Lung – “Hungry” [Video]

White Lung are are back and have shared an excellent new video for first single “Hungry”, which was written by Mish Barber-Way and Justin Gradin, directed by Gradin. “Hungry” stars Amber Tamblyn (Sisterhood Of The Traveling Pants, The Ring), members from Deafheaven and also Deap Vally.

Their new record, Paradise, is out May 6th via Domino and this time around White Lung have teamed up with producer Lars Stalfors who is well known for his work with HEALTH, Alice Glass, Cold War Kids. At 28 minutes it should be another speaker raising record!

Jon Patrick Walker – “Hideous Monster” [Video]

Jon Patrick Walker has a professional resume that most people can only dream about with credits that include film, television and on- and off-Broadway shows. That only gives you some idea that he has talent and should give you cofidence that his singer/songwriter qualities can meet the expectations.

The video for his single, “Hideous Monster” will put your ears at ease with its folk/rock blend that is both smooth like Ron Sexsmith while having the edge of Ryan Adams. It won’t surprise you that Walker’s influences include the Beatles, Paul Simon, The Who and Harry Nilsson.

“Hideous Monster” is from his forthcoming self-released sophomore record, People Going Somewhere, and is due out March 11. The lyric video gives you all the insight you need into the track as I really dig the emphasis on the lines “Don’t speak – if you’ve got nothing to say / Don’t creep / No don’t be creeping my way / Don’t love / Or don’t love me like that / YOU’RE USING MEEEE.” If you like this track, I think you will enjoy the full length so make sure to look Walker up.

Black Mountain – “Mothers Of The Sun” [Video]

Black Mountain has returned with the thunderous “Mothers of the Sun,” video. The debut single off their forthcoming album, IV (out 4/1 on Jagjaguwar) comes to us in this wild video, one replete with a four-armed Stephen McBean, a ceremonial dagger, prisoners bound in chains, and too many expressions of insanity to list here.

Also don’t bail too early as this track is a slow burner and at about the 3:29 moment you will know what I mean. Check out Black Mountain’s upcoming tour dates below.
